Scope and Contents note

Material contains papers of Charles Claten Branham, regarding his service in the U.S. Army during World War II from 1942-1947. Contains a memoir written by Branham (circa 1999) that describes his fighting in St. Lo and Brest, France. He describes being wounded in Maastritch, Holland. Contains photographs of Branham in 1942 and of Brest and St. Lo in 1944. Contains photographs of Branham's visits to monuments and memorial sites in France and England in 1997 and 1999. Also contains newspaper articles about Branham's war memories and his participation in D-Day memorials in England and Bedford, Virginia (1998-2000). Dated 1942-1944, 1997-2002.
